AAL Appoints Morland as Americas GM

September 24, 2018

Global multipurpose operator AAL has appointed Michael Morland to the role of General Manager Americas.

Following AAL’s appointment of Marc Schutzbier as its Canadian Commercial Manager at the end of 2017, Morland’s appointment continues to strengthen AAL’s North American expansion strategy and the promotion of the carrier’s growing capacity and portfolio of highly competitive MPV services – comprising tailormade chartering solutions and scheduled semi-liner sailings that offer US customers regular and seamless ‘around-the-world’ connectivity.

Morland brings more than 17 years international experience in the shipping, offshore, and maritime industries. This specifically includes the heavy lift, project cargo and breakbulk market, having previously served in senior executive roles at Global Ocean AS and T.P. Shipping AS where he developed U.S. and U.K. subsidiaries of both companies. Morland was educated at DPH Technical College & BI Norwegian Business School with Shipping & Finance modules from Copenhagen Business School.
